Apr.12   North Korea  
  Defying warnings from the international community, a long-range rocket launched, but it broke apart before escaping the earth's atmosphere
 It flew about a minute into the ocean. North Korean state media announced that the rocket had not managed to put an observation satellite into orbit

  North Korea     N Korea hails Kim's son as leader
  North Korea has hailed late leader Kim Jong-il's son, Kim Jong-un, as 'supreme leader of the party, state and army'
Dec.28   North Korea Thousands gather for Kim memorial   North Korea     Kim Jong-il state funeral held in N. Korea Map of Pyongyang North Korea
  North Korea has begun two days of funeral services for late leader Kim Jong-il with a huge procession in the capital, Pyongyang.    Thousands of soldiers bowed their heads as a giant portrait of Kim was carried slowly through the streets. H...
Dec.27   North Korea     Mourners fill Pyongyang streets for Kim   The funeral of the North Korean leader Kim Jong Il unfolded across the snow-laden streets of Pyongyang  North Korea  N Korea to begin 2-day Kim memorial Dec.25  North Korea  South Korean delegation enters North Dec.20  North Korea  N Korea in 'pledge to new leader'   North Korea North Korea leader lies in state Dec.19  North Korea  North Koreans mourn Kim Jong-il Dec.18   North Korea     N Korean leader Kim Jong-il dies
  North Korean leader Kim Jong-il has died at the age of 69, state-run television in an emotional statement has announced.    The announcer, wearing black, said he had died of physical and mental over-work. He has been the dictator of the communist country since the death of his father Kim ...
